The faith that is not naive

I was listening recently to a YouTube video of a talk by the psychologist and media personality Jordan Peterson on the story of Abraham and the importance of responsibility (https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=nDDCnMgPnlY). He was expounding upon a lesson he observed in the Genesis story, that if you give yourself fully to that which God has called you to, then all things are possible. Peterson followed up on that point to acknowledge that some people think that such an outlook on life is naïve, and consequently dispense with that idea. But then he argued that if you would stop being the sort of person who dispenses with ideas and, in a more mature way, once again give yourself fully to the responsibility to which God has called you, then you truly don’t know what God might do in and through your life.
